Senior Lead Diesel Mechanic – Strathmerton Workshop Southern Refrigerated Transport (SRT) Full‑Time | $50/hr + Overtime | Southern Refrigerated Transport is expanding our Strathmerton workshop and we’re looking for a high‑level, hands‑on Senior Lead Diesel Mechanic to take charge of maintenance standards, guide the team, and keep our fleet running at peak reliability. This is a senior role for someone who knows transport, understands the pressure of keeping trucks on the road, and takes pride in doing things properly the first time. What You’ll Be Doing
- Lead and mentor mechanics and apprentices in daily workshop operations
- Perform advanced diagnostics on heavy vehicles, refrigeration units, electrical systems, and trailers
- Oversee scheduled servicing, preventative maintenance, and major repairs
- Ensure all work is completed safely, efficiently, and to a high standard
- Coordinate with operations to prioritise urgent repairs and minimise downtime
- Maintain accurate service records and contribute to continuous improvement
- Support the development of workshop processes, tooling, and maintenance planning
- Represent the workshop professionally when dealing with suppliers and service partners
-
- What We’re Looking For
- Trade‑qualified Diesel Mechanic (Cert III or equivalent)
- Solid experience with heavy vehicles, ideally in transport or logistics
- Proven ability to diagnose complex mechanical and electrical faults
- Leadership qualities — calm, organised, and able to guide others
- High attention to detail and pride in workmanship
- Ability to work independently and take ownership of outcomes
- HR/HC licence (or willingness to obtain) is an advantage
